Management Meeting Minutes — Prepared for the incoming director

Attendees reviewed the Harlow & Finch pilot covering twelve stores in the Verden region. Early footfall data exceeds forecast by 9%. Marta Giesen will finalise shelf-placement terms by month-end. Logistics flagged minor delays at the Oststadt depot, now resolved. The committee agreed the pilot merits expansion, detailed below.

management briefing: Headcount on the Belix team goes from 60 to 93 by the end of November. Gross margin on Belix came in at 23 percent against a plan of 47 percent.

Handover for review — Tamsin, take over the Glowpine firmware channel work. The delta-update path is merged; rollout gating still behind the canary flag. Devices poll hourly; don't shorten that without checking fleet load. Rollback manifest is signed separately, same keyring. Pending: retry backoff tuning. The channel's active configuration, which your review should check line by line, follows.

config for yajep-bahif:
QUENIX_HOST=quenix.tolvaqlabs.internal
QUENIX_PORT=6379

### Tracing a request end-to-end

Welcome aboard! Every request through Bramblewick's mesh carries a `bw-trace-id` header. Grab it from the gateway logs, then paste it into Spanviewer to see hops across the cart, quote, and fulfillment services. Spanviewer's query endpoint needs an internal key, same one the dashboards use. It's pasted right here for convenience.

app token of fajop-fahif = qvz4-AnML

## Changelog — Rowfeed CSV Import Wizard v3.2

Changed defaults, security-relevant. The wizard no longer auto-detects delimiters from untrusted uploads; detection is now opt-in. Formula-prefixed cells are escaped by default. Max upload size lowered and per-tenant row caps enforced server-side. Preview rendering is sandboxed. Reviewers should confirm these defaults are not overridden in tenant config. All prior deployments inherit the new baseline on restart. The shipped default configuration is reproduced below.

service settings:
ralael:
  pin: 7453
  tenant: zorath
  seal: seal_087806e4
  metrics_host: metrics.ralael.paliqworks.example
  standby_team: fraath
  escalation: praok-istiel
  nonce: 10e083